Output d88ebdb5e84cc7da7973f1d222c6a052a8e3ff58609e5441818c0c14888203f8:0

value
890744
script pubkey
OP_0 OP_PUSHBYTES_20 ba4cbf66f6ef8cade78278f4d6080c014f7e30d1
address
tb1qhfxt7ehka7x2meuz0r6dvzqvq98huvx3dyyy5g
transaction
d88ebdb5e84cc7da7973f1d222c6a052a8e3ff58609e5441818c0c14888203f8